AI Robotics Kit
WARNING
Failure to adhere to the general safety practices, listed below, can result in
injury or death.
Verify the robot arm, camera mount, and tool/end effector are properly
and securely bolted in place.
Verify the robot application has ample space to operate freely.
Verify the personnel are protected during the lifetime of the robot
application including transport, installation, commissioning,
programming/ teaching, operation and use, dismantling and disposing.
Verify robot safety configuration parameters are set to protect
personnel, including those who can be within reach of the robot
application.
Avoid using AI Accelerator if any of it's parts are damaged.
Avoid wearing loose clothing or jewelry when working with the robot. Tie
back long hair.
Avoid placing any fingers behind the internal cover of the Control Box.
Inform users of any hazardous situations and the protection that is
provided, explain any limitations of the protection and the residual risks.
Inform users of the location of the emergency stop button(s) and how to
activate the emergency stop in case of an emergency or an abnormal
situation.
Warn people to keep outside the reach of the robot, including when the
robot application is temporarily inactive (waiting).
Be aware of robot orientation to understand the direction of movement
when using the Teach Pendant.
Adhere to the requirements and guidance in ISO 10218-2.
WARNING
Handling tools/end effectors with sharp edges and/or pinch points can result in
injury.
Make sure tools/end effectors have no sharp edges or pinch points.
Protective gloves and/or protective eyeglasses could be required.
